Egypt and Mexico are two countries with unique business environments, including their taxation systems. In this blog post, we will explore the key aspects of business taxation in both Egypt and Mexico to provide insights for businesses operating or planning to expand into these countries.

**business Taxation in Egypt:** 1. **Corporate tax**: In Egypt, corporate entities are subject to a flat corporate tax rate of 22.5%. This rate applies to both Egyptian companies and foreign entities operating in the country. 2. **Value Added Tax (VAT)**: Egypt has implemented a VAT system with a standard rate of 14%. Certain goods and services may be subject to a reduced rate of 5% or exempt from VAT. 3. **Customs Duties**: Importers in Egypt are required to pay customs duties on goods brought into the country. The rates vary depending on the type of goods and their country of origin. 4. **Withholding Tax**: Payments made to non-residents may be subject to withholding tax in Egypt. The rates vary depending on the type of payment, with dividends, interest, and royalties typically taxed at different rates. **Business Taxation in Mexico:** 1. **Corporate Tax**: Mexico follows a progressive corporate tax system, with rates ranging from 30% to 35%. The exact rate applied to a company depends on its annual taxable income. 2. **Value Added Tax (VAT)**: Mexico imposes a standard VAT rate of 16% on most goods and services. Certain items, such as food and medicines, may be subject to a reduced rate of 0% or exempt from VAT. 3. **Payroll Taxes**: Employers in Mexico are required to withhold income tax from employee salaries and contribute to social security programs. The exact rates and contributions vary based on the salary amount and employee benefits. 4. **Excise Taxes**: Certain goods in Mexico, such as tobacco, alcohol, and sugary beverages, are subject to excise taxes. The rates for these taxes are fixed amounts per unit or volume of the goods.
